01 · Repair dollars
What disasters cost the ground
After a federally declared disaster, FEMA’s Public Assistance program pays towns and state agencies to clear debris and rebuild what broke. Across 96 declarations since 2011, the single largest line is the one closest to the ground: washed-out roads, culverts and bridges.

03 · Dams
The typical high-hazard dam here was finished in 1914
New England has 1,030 dams whose failure would probably cost lives. The typical one was finished in 1914; 343 of the 926 with a known date predate 1900. Most are earth embankments (641).
20% of New England’s high-hazard dams carry a poor or unsatisfactory rating

04 · Moving ground
The landslide map is a map of who went looking
The USGS inventory holds 3,513 mapped landslides in New England, and 87% of them are in Vermont. That is not because Vermont slides and Connecticut doesn’t: the Vermont and Maine geological surveys mapped landslides systematically and supplied 3,454 of the points; the other four states add only a few dozen.

Where these numbers come from
Method, sources & caveats
FEMA figures come straight from OpenFEMA’s public API, pulled in full (every page, no row cap) for the six New England states each time this page’s data is refreshed: 23,925 Public Assistance projects for disasters declared 2011–2024, and 197 declarations since 2005. Dollars are project amounts — federal plus state and local share — as last obligated; the federal share was $1.8B of the $2.4B total.
Dams are every “High” hazard-potential dam in the National Inventory of Dams (USACE), read from the full national extract. Landslides are the USGS inventory’s points for the six states as captured on Jun 24, 2026, binned into hexagons in the pipeline so no single record is plotted.
- FEMA dollars are Public Assistance project amounts (eligible project cost, federal + non-federal share) for disasters declared 2011–2024, from OpenFEMA's funded-projects file. Withdrawn and ineligible projects are dropped; state management costs (category Z) are excluded from the damage totals.
- COVID-19 declarations (incident type "Biological", $7.2B in New England) are excluded: they paid for emergency measures, not ground or infrastructure damage.
- Project amounts are not inflation-adjusted and reflect the latest obligation, so recent disasters can still grow as projects are written. Disasters declared in the last months may have no project records yet (currently DR-4919-MA).
- Declarations count each state's declaration once (a storm hitting three states is three declarations). County designations count distinct major-disaster (DR) declarations naming the county.
- Dams: every dam classified High hazard potential in the National Inventory of Dams for CT, ME, MA, NH, RI and VT (1,030 dams). "High hazard" describes the consequence if a dam failed (probable loss of life), not the likelihood it will. Condition is the state or federal regulator's latest assessment as reported to NID; 76 high-hazard dams have no rating.
- Per NID terms we publish no Emergency Action Plan or inundation information, round dam coordinates to 0.01° (about 1 km), omit owner names, and do not rank dams by danger.
- Landslides: 3,513 points from the USGS U.S. Landslide Inventory compilation (pulled 2026-06-24). It maps where geologists have looked — the Vermont and Maine geological surveys mapped landslides systematically — not where slopes are most likely to fail. 2,660 records carry a placeholder date of 1970 and 3,092 are low-confidence.
- Counties with no FEMA project records are blank on the map; statewide projects are counted in state totals but not assigned to a county. FEMA records the applicant's county, so a state agency's repairs can be filed under the capital's county rather than the damaged site.
